Missouri's Support for LGBTQ+ Youth

Missouri's LGBTQ+ youth face significant challenges, with mental health issues and feelings of isolation reported at alarming rates among this demographic. According to the Trevor Project's National Survey on LGBTQ+ Youth Mental Health, 40% of LGBTQ+ youth in Missouri have seriously considered suicide in the past year. This urgent issue underscores the importance of creating safe and supportive environments for young individuals exploring their identities, particularly in a state where cultural stigma may deter open conversations about sexual orientation and gender identity.

Within Missouri, the struggles faced by LGBTQ+ youth are compounded by community dynamics and varying levels of acceptance. In many rural areas, limited access to affirming resources makes it difficult for individuals to seek help or find community. Traditional support structures may not adequately address the unique challenges faced by LGBTQ+ youth, including the need for acceptance and mental health resources tailored to their experiences.

To address these pressing concerns, funding will be allocated for the creation of safe spaces specifically designed for LGBTQ+ youth in Missouri. By implementing programs that include peer mentorship, mental health resources, and community events, this initiative aims to foster acceptance and understanding in communities statewide. By creating welcoming environments, the project encourages youth to express themselves, build connections, and seek help when needed.

In addition to providing a safe space, the programs will promote educational workshops that address issues such as bullying, identity, and self-acceptance. Local stakeholders will be engaged to ensure that these initiatives resonate with local values and address community-specific challenges. The goal is to foster a culture of acceptance where all youth, regardless of their sexual orientation or gender identity, can thrive.

In summary, Missouri faces critical gaps in support for its LGBTQ+ youth, necessitating immediate action. By establishing dedicated safe spaces and supportive programming, this funding initiative can have a transformative impact on young lives. Empowering LGBTQ+ youth to embrace their identities and seek help in supportive settings is essential for fostering a healthier, more inclusive Missouri.
